  1. Jerrold Lewis „Jerry“ Nadler [1] (* 13. Juni 1947 [2] in Brooklyn, New York City, New York [2]) ist ein amerikanischer Politiker der Demokratischen Partei. Seit 1992 vertritt er einen Teil Manhattans und Brooklyns für den Bundesstaat New York im Repräsentantenhaus der Vereinigten Staaten .
